Hectic production of 50,000 won notes

The Korea Minting, Security Printing and ID Card Operating Corp. (KOMSCO) produces 50,000 won (US$45.13) notes at its printing factory in Gyeongsan, North Gyeongang Province, on Aug. 12, 2016. The amount of the circulated large-denomination bills has surpassed a 70 trillion won mark thanks to their surging demand and production. (Yonhap)
